Pastel Hues for a Tranquil Kitchen

grandmacore kitchen

Incorporating gentle pastel shades such as mint green, soft peach, and powder blue can instantly infuse your kitchen with a sense of calm and openness. These hues work beautifully on cabinetry, walls, or backsplash tiles, creating a light-filled atmosphere that feels both fresh and inviting. Complement the look with pastel-toned kitchen gadgets or ceramic dishware to maintain a cohesive and cheerful environment. This approach not only brightens the space but also fosters a peaceful culinary haven.

Incorporate warm, earthy tones such as terracotta, mustard yellow, and burnt sienna to infuse your kitchen with vibrant coziness. These hues energize the space while maintaining a rustic yet polished feel when paired with wooden elements and soft textiles. This palette creates a welcoming nook that becomes the heart of your home.
